Khaled Omrani is a scholar working on Numerical Analysis, Statistical and Nonlinear Physics and Modeling and Simulation. According to data from OpenAlex, Khaled Omrani has authored 21 papers receiving a total of 379 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Numerical Analysis, 8 papers in Statistical and Nonlinear Physics and 6 papers in Modeling and Simulation. Recurrent topics in Khaled Omrani’s work include Differential Equations and Numerical Methods (12 papers), Nonlinear Waves and Solitons (8 papers) and Numerical methods for differential equations (8 papers). Khaled Omrani is often cited by papers focused on Differential Equations and Numerical Methods (12 papers), Nonlinear Waves and Solitons (8 papers) and Numerical methods for differential equations (8 papers). Khaled Omrani collaborates with scholars based in Tunisia, Saudi Arabia and Pakistan. Khaled Omrani's co-authors include Majid Khan, Anouar Ben Mabrouk and Muhammad Asif Gondal and has published in prestigious journals such as Computers & Mathematics with Applications, Applied Mathematics and Computation and Journal of Computational and Applied Mathematics.
